The Essential Skills for Building Robust Python Libraries
Building a Python library from scratch requires a solid foundation in several key areas. Firstly, you need a deep understanding of Python's core principles and data structures. This includes mastering fundamentals like lists, dictionaries, sets, and tuples, as well as more advanced topics like decorators and generators.
Another critical skill is proficiency in object-oriented programming (OOP). OOP principles such as encapsulation, inheritance, and polymorphism are fundamental to designing modular and reusable code. Understanding these concepts will help you create libraries that are not only functional but also maintainable and scalable.
Additionally, familiarity with testing frameworks like pytest and unittest is crucial. Writing comprehensive tests ensures that your library functions as expected and helps catch bugs early in the development process. Automation tools like tox and continuous integration (CI) systems can further streamline the testing and deployment pipeline.
Best Practices for Maintaining Python Libraries
Maintaining a Python library involves more than just writing code; it requires a commitment to best practices that ensure longevity and usability. One of the most important practices is documentation. Clear and concise documentation makes it easier for others to understand and use your library. Tools like Sphinx can help you generate professional-looking documentation directly from your code comments.
Version control is another key aspect of maintenance. Using Git and platforms like GitHub or GitLab allows you to track changes, collaborate with others, and manage different versions of your library efficiently. Adhering to semantic versioning (SemVer) helps users understand the impact of updates and ensures backward compatibility.
Security is also paramount. Regularly updating dependencies, performing security audits, and following best practices for secure coding can protect your library from vulnerabilities. Tools like Safety and Bandit can help identify and mitigate potential security issues.
